
Iindawo zokuhlala kufutshane eChocolate Hole
Bhukisha iindawo zeholide eziqeshisayo ezikhethekileyo, amakhaya, nokungakumbi kwa-Airbnb
Iindawo zeholide eziqeshisayo ezinemilinganiselo ephezulu ezikufuphi naseChocolate Hole
Iindwendwe ziyavuma: ezi ndawo zokuhlala ziconywa kakhulu ngendawo ezikuyo, ucoceko nokunye.
Izinto ezinokusetyenziswa ezithandwayo zeendawo zeholide eziqeshisayo ezikufuphi naseChocolate Hole
Iiflethi eziqeshisayo ezine-wifi

Charming Beach Condo w/ Balcony- 2 Pools and Beach

"H2Oh What a Beach!" condo: Walk-out Beach Access!

Sunrise Sapphire 7-Studio-NEW Renovation

HarborHouse-PRIME OCEANFRONT VILLA SAPPHIRE BEACH

VIEWS! Condo by Magen's Beach w/ POOL & generator

Oceanfront Condo Perfect Sunsets Backup Generator!

Beachfront • King • W/D • By RH • Pool • Marina

Upper Grande Bay-Studio King plus 1 foldout
Izindlu eziqeshisayo ezilungele iintsapho

Sunset Shanti ~ artist’s oasis with sunset view

Pool - Ocean View - Large Deck & Pergola - Private

BIG WATERFRONT VILLA WALK SHOPPING & RESTAURANTS

2BR/2BA AMAZING MagensBay View! SerenityNorthstar⭐️

Amazing Ocean View with a spectacular location!

Brigadoon: RedHook Villa, (sleeps 6) WOW VIEW!

Simplicity-affordable with a view

Kerensa Villa
Iiflethi eziqeshisayo ezine-aircon

Hidden Hilltop Treasure

A Peace in Paradise!

Traveler's Hideaway

NEW Modern 2Bed villa in Cruz Bay! Ocean view

Two Ocean View II/Entire Apt/Walk to the Beach

Captain and Mermaid Sapphire Condo

Turtle’s Nest : Caribbean Studio Retreat

Hillside Hideaway
Ezinye iindawo zeholide ezifanelekileyo eziqeshisayo ezikufuphi naseChocolate Hole

Hoos House

Sol~Azul Cozy Studio Cottage w/ Pool & Ocean View

Hope

Oceanfront Clifftop Escape Guest Suite

Ring in Spring at the Westin St. John!

Big Ocean View, Minutes From Town

Sunset Ocean View Cruz Bay King bed serene quiet

Romantic Cottage - Stunning Ocean Views, Hot tub.
Iindawo onokuya kuzo
- Flamenco Beach
- Honeymoon Beach
- Magens Bay Beach
- Limetree Beach
- Mosquito Bay Beach
- Coki Beach
- Oppenheimer Beach
- Cane Garden Beach
- Cinnamon Bay Beach
- Cane Bay Beach
- Peter Bay Beach
- Pelican Cove Beach
- Gibney Beach
- Josiah's Bay
- Caneel Bay Beach
- Playa Sun Bay
- Maho Bay Beach
- Secret Harbor Beach
- Iphondo lomhlaba we-Virgin Islands
- Trunk Beach
- Sandy Point Beach
- Buccaneer Beach
- Mandahl Bay Beach
- Pineapple Beach